My wife and I were driving to a function for her company. We pulled off the highway and onto a long, slight uphill grade driveway. My wife says she heard a crack sound, I didn't. But the car suddenly lost power, the engine died, and it wouldn't restart. It turns over, but doesn't even try to start. My gut says fuel pump or fuel related. I checked all fuses and relays. I was dressed up so didn't do much more. I regret not checking for spark.
When I turn the key should I hear the fuel pump whir up?
It was towed to our trusted mechanic. I did notice one strange thing. The weather light was on, on the transmission selector as was the shift up arrow. No matter what button I pushed, it wouldn't go off.
Any ideas. We just put a few thousand on it for vacation and other business. Just a couple hundred in the last week. Had about 1/2 tank of fresh Sunoco gas. Car had 118K miles and has been well maintained.

Sorry to hear about the sudden trouble.
Yes, (at least on my '97 855) you should definitely hear the sound of the fuel pump for a few seconds when you turn the key to Ignition On. If it doesn't turn on, you may have the classic failed fuel pump relay -- a relatively easy fix.
I don't know what to make of the transmission Up arrow or weather light being on.

The tranny light with Winter mode light on points to a bad PNP switch. That would STOP the car from cranking.
Other than that, I would check timing. I'm sure your mechanic will check it out for you. I can hear my fuel pump as well.

Bad news, Timing belt went. My wife did hear a crack! Was replaced at 69,000. So it is about 50k old. Hoping valve train is ok. They are putting it together as I type. I'll update you when I know something.
